How to make Easy Mini No Bake Key Lime Pies

Step-by-step overview

Making these delightful mini pies is straightforward and involves mixing, chilling, and enjoy!

The cooking process explained

  1. Start by preparing the crust in a mixing bowl. Combine graham cracker crumbs, melted butter, and a pinch of salt. Stir until it looks like wet sand.
  2. Next, divide the mixture among muffin cups and press it firmly into the bottom to create your crust. Make sure to chill this in the fridge for at least 20 minutes.
  3. In a separate bowl, mix the key lime juice, sweetened condensed milk, and whipped cream until smooth.
  4. Spoon this creamy filling over the chilled crusts, smoothing out the tops. Return to the fridge to set for at least four hours.
  5. Finally, whip heavy cream with powdered sugar until soft peaks form and pipe or dollop this on top of the pies just before serving. Add lime zest and a lime slice for a stunning finish!

Ingredients:

  • 1 1/2 cups (180g) graham cracker crumbs
  • 6 tablespoons (85g) melted butter
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1 cup (240ml) key lime juice
  • 1 can (14oz/396g) sweetened condensed milk
  • 1 cup (240ml) whipped cream
  • 1 cup (240ml) heavy cream
  • 2 tablespoons (15g) powdered sugar
  • Optional: Lime zest, fresh lime slices, crushed graham crackers for garnish

Directions:

  1. Combine graham cracker crumbs, melted butter, and salt in a bowl. Stir until like wet sand.
  2. Divide the mixture among muffin cups, press down to form the crust, and chill for 20 minutes.
  3. Mix key lime juice, sweetened condensed milk, and whipped cream in another bowl until smooth.
  4. Spoon the mixture over the crusts and smooth the tops. Chill for at least 4 hours.
  5. Whip the heavy cream with powdered sugar until soft peaks form. Top each pie with whipped cream just before serving.
  6. Garnish with lime zest, a slice of lime, or crushed graham crackers as desired.

How to serve Easy Mini No Bake Key Lime Pies
These mini pies are best served chilled. You can either leave them in the muffin tin for a casual presentation or transfer them to a decorative serving plate. Garnish with fresh lime slices or additional whipped cream for a pretty touch.

How to store Easy Mini No Bake Key Lime Pies
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. They can also be covered with plastic wrap while in the muffin tin if you prefer.

Tips to make Easy Mini No Bake Key Lime Pies

  • For an extra kick, consider adding a little more key lime juice to the filling.
  • Ensure the whipped cream is freshly whipped for the best texture.
  • For a fun twist, try adding a bit of coconut to the crust for a tropical flair!

Variation
You can switch up the flavor by using lemon instead of key lime juice for a different citrusy taste.


FAQs

1. Can I make these ahead of time?
Yes! These mini pies can be made a day in advance and stored in the refrigerator until you’re ready to serve.

2. Is it necessary to use key lime juice, or can I use regular lime juice?
While key lime juice gives the classic flavor, you can use regular lime juice if key limes are unavailable. The taste will be slightly different but still delicious!

3. Can I freeze these mini pies?
It is not recommended to freeze these pies as the texture may change after thawing. They are best enjoyed fresh from the fridge.
